About the Project

This role is part of a large-scale climate resilience initiative focused on reducing the risk of Glacial Lake Outburst Floods (GLOFs) in Nepal.

Due to rising temperatures, glacial lakes in high-altitude regions are expanding rapidly, increasing the risk of sudden flooding. This project aims to:

  • Reduce water levels in high-risk glacial lakes
  • Strengthen early warning systems
  • Build climate-resilient infrastructure
  • Enhance institutional capacity for disaster response

The project is implemented with Nepal’s Department of Hydrology and Meteorology under government collaboration.
